Do Fans Keep Mosquitoes Away? [Solved]

Yeah, fans can definitely help keep those pesky mosquitoes away! Research shows that the faster the fan is running, the less likely it is for mosquitoes to hang around. So crank up that fan and enjoy a mosquito-free summer!

  1. Citronella Candles: Citronella candles are a natural and effective way to keep mosquitoes away. They contain citronella oil, which has a strong scent that repels mosquitoes.

  2. Mosquito Repellent Sprays: Mosquito repellent sprays are an easy and convenient way to keep mosquitoes away from your outdoor areas. These sprays contain chemicals that create an unpleasant smell for the insects, making them stay away from the area where it is sprayed.

  3. Insect Zappers: Insect zappers use electricity to kill mosquitoes on contact, providing a quick and efficient solution for keeping them away from your outdoor areas.

  4. Plant-Based Repellents: Certain plants have natural oils that can be used as mosquito repellents, such as lavender, marigolds, and citronella grasses. Planting these around your outdoor areas can help keep the bugs at bay naturally without using any chemicals or sprays.

  5. Fans: Setting up fans in your outdoor areas can help blow away any pesky mosquitoes that may be hovering around you while you’re outside enjoying the fresh air!
